POSITION OVERVIEW:
This position is responsible for detailed research and credit analysis of complex credit requests in Commercial Credit Underwriting – C& I Regional Department. The incumbent is expected to have comprehensive knowledge of credit & risk analysis, credit rules, structuring of credits, regulations and documentation with the ability to exercise independent judgment within established Underwriting Guidelines and Credit Policy. At this level, the incumbent is expected to increasingly work with and assist the Commercial Loan Officers on customer calls. The incumbent will assist in training less experienced staff members and handle more complex and/or challenging assignments (e.g., larger deals or complicated request with larger relationship exposure under Market and Lending Leadership Approval Authority – Level 6 & 7 or below).KEY RESPONSIBILITIES:
Prepare loan approvals, annual reviews and conduct and credit analysis for new requests, in addition to modifications and short term extension of existing loans Prepare and spread business financial statements and cash flows, in addition to personal financial statements and cash flow for personal guarantors. Verify covenant compliance. Conduct analysis on accounts receivable and accounts payable aging reports, work in progress reports, and borrowing base certificates. Accompany Commercial Loan Officers on customer and prospect calls. Participate in discussions with management regarding creditworthiness of proposed loan requests. Conduct third party research, inclusive of industry reports, personal credit reports, real estate analysis with market assessments, etc. Prepares reports and handles special assignments as warranted Subject to business needs may have supervisory and mentorship responsibilities for junior Credit Analysts.MINIMUM QUALIFICATIONS :
Bachelor’s degree in Finance, Accounting or Economics. Minimum 5 years in Commercial credit underwriting Thorough knowledge of underwriting, credit analysis and commercial loan structure. Strong analytical skills with ability to identify strengths and mitigate risks. Knowledge of commercial real estate lending (investment and owner-occupied). Proficient in Commercial & Industrial lending including debt service coverage, cash flow, A/R and A/P, WIP, and Borrowing Base Certificates. Strong computer skills, inclusive of experience with loan origination software and MS Office applications (specifically MS Word and Excel). Ability to prioritize multiple projects and complete them on time. Ability to conduct meetings, meet with customers, effectively present information and respond to questions from peers, auditors and various levels of management. Sound comprehension of accounting practices, inclusive of balance sheets, income statements, equity reconciliation, and cash flows. Credit underwriting confidence for the ability to mentor and train Credit Analyst I & II.PREFERRED QUALIFICATIONS:
